1. Bitcoin (BTC)
Bitcoin remains the most well-known and widely adopted cryptocurrency. As the first decentralized digital currency, Bitcoin serves as a store of value and a medium of exchange. Its limited supply and increasing institutional adoption have solidified its position as a digital gold.
2. Ethereum (ETH)
Ethereum is a decentralized platform that enables the creation of smart contracts and decentralized applications (dApps). Its recent transition to Ethereum 2.0 promises increased scalability and efficiency, making it a favorite among developers and investors alike.
3. Binance Coin (BNB)
Binance Coin, the native token of the Binance exchange, has grown significantly due to its utility in reducing trading fees and participating in token sales. Its integration into the Binance Smart Chain has further expanded its use cases.
4. Cardano (ADA)
Cardano is a blockchain platform focused on sustainability and scalability. Its unique proof-of-stake consensus mechanism and emphasis on peer-reviewed research make it a promising contender in the crypto space.
5. Solana (SOL)
Solana is known for its high throughput and low transaction costs, making it an attractive option for developers building decentralized applications. Its rapid growth and strong community support have positioned it as a leading Ethereum alternative.
6. Polkadot (DOT)
Polkadot aims to enable different blockchains to interoperate, facilitating the transfer of data and assets across networks. Its innovative approach to scalability and governance has garnered significant attention from developers and investors.
7. Ripple (XRP)
Ripple focuses on facilitating cross-border payments and reducing transaction costs in the financial sector. Despite regulatory challenges, its partnerships with major financial institutions underscore its potential for widespread adoption.
8. Chainlink (LINK)
Chainlink is a decentralized oracle network that connects smart contracts with real-world data. Its role in enabling smart contract functionality across various blockchains has made it an essential component of the DeFi ecosystem.
9. Litecoin (LTC)
Litecoin, often referred to as the silver to Bitcoin's gold, offers faster transaction times and a different hashing algorithm. Its longevity and active development community contribute to its continued relevance in the market.
10. Avalanche (AVAX)
Avalanche is a highly scalable blockchain platform known for its low latency and high throughput. Its consensus protocol and focus on interoperability make it a strong contender in the race for blockchain adoption.

Factors Influencing Crypto Market Growth
The growth of the cryptocurrency market is influenced by several factors, including technological advancements, regulatory developments, and market demand. Innovations such as blockchain scalability and interoperability are crucial for the adoption of digital currencies. Additionally, favorable regulatory environments can enhance investor confidence and attract institutional investments. Market demand, driven by the increasing use of cryptocurrencies for transactions and investments, also plays a significant role in shaping the market landscape.
